Informal Expressions:

When conversing with friends, family, or in more casual settings, you can use these informal expressions to express your love for drinking:

  1. “Me encanta beber” – This phrase translates directly to “I love drinking” and is a common expression used to convey a strong affection for drinking. It’s appropriate for casual situations and among friends.
  2. “Me fascina tomar” – Another informal expression that means “I am fascinated by drinking.” This phrase adds a touch of enthusiasm and intrigue to your declaration of love for drinking.
  3. “Adoro beber” – If you want to express the idea of adoring drinking, this phrase is perfect. It conveys a deep and passionate love for the act of drinking.
  4. “Me gusta mucho tomar” – This expression means “I really enjoy drinking” and is suitable for expressing a fondness for drinking without being too overbearing.

Remember, when using these informal expressions, it’s essential to maintain context and consider the audience and situation where you’re speaking Spanish. These phrases are best used among friends and in less formal settings.

Formal Expressions:

In more formal or professional contexts, it’s important to use appropriate language to convey your sentiment. Here are some formal ways to express your love for drinking:

  1. “Me gusta mucho beber” – This phrase is a formal way to express that you enjoy drinking. It is versatile and can be used in various settings, including work-related conversations and interactions with people you aren’t familiar with.
  2. “Me apasiona el acto de beber” – If you want to sound more sophisticated and express that you are passionate about the act of drinking, this formal phrase is appropriate. It conveys a deep appreciation for the experience.
  3. “Disfruto enormemente bebiendo” – This expression means “I greatly enjoy drinking” and can be used formally to express your love for drinking without sounding too informal or casual.
  4. “Siento fascinación por beber” – If you wish to convey a strong fascination for drinking in a formal context, this phrase suits your needs. It demonstrates a deep intrigue and interest in the act of drinking.

These formal expressions can be used in professional or formal settings, when speaking with superiors, or meeting new people. It’s important to adapt your language based on the situation to ensure appropriateness.
